Output e90b86c1379d732a8c11c1bfd862169fb13e64ab9f243784b7c09b6a4a2ce542:1

value
107421880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d38e84c609a3e7e72adc2384ab68aca3803dd1f OP_EQUAL
address
MR9g7gYnb38rUp7wqUKcWQZaRChLyqNJbA
transaction
e90b86c1379d732a8c11c1bfd862169fb13e64ab9f243784b7c09b6a4a2ce542
spent
true